Elijah Bossa is a legal professional with extensive experience in competition policy and various areas of law, including commercial fraud, international anti-corruption, and corporate governance. Currently serving as a Lead Associate in Competition Policy at the Financial Conduct Authority since July 2023, Elijah previously held the position of Assistant Manager at the Competition and Markets Authority from February 2019 to July 2023. Previous roles include investigations and construction paralegal positions at Shearman & Sterling LLP and Fenwick Elliott LLP, as well as multiple paralegal roles across reputable firms such as Mishcon de Reya LLP and Herbert Smith Freehills. Elijah's career began with a campaign executive position at Reed Business Information, following a role as a caseworker at the Free Representation Unit, where legal advocacy was provided to individuals unable to afford legal fees. Elijah holds a Bachelor of Laws (LL.B.) degree from the University of Exeter.
